Blue-eyed Darner dragonfly

We had been around Brydon Lagoon once already without seeing any dragonflies, then several skidded to a stop on the branches in front of us at the same time. This one stopped first, letting me snap a few shots, then another flitted in, and this one took off. This is what jewellers mimic a lot of their fancy jewellery after.

It's interesting to compare this guy with a California Darner (taken less than half an hour from where this one was snapped). From a distance they look like brothers. Close up, the differences start to appear. They both have intricate puzzle pieces of browns and blues laid together, but the California lacks the stripes the Blue-eyed has on its back, and the Blue-eyed lacks the black stripe the Cal has on its forehead.
